68 Prince Street has a Walk Score of 100 out of 100. This location is a Walker’s Paradise so daily errands do not require a car.
68 Prince Street is a four minute walk from the D Green Line D, the E Green Line E and the Orange Line at the Haymarket stop.
This location is in the North End neighborhood in Boston. Nearby parks include Rachael Revere Park, Cutillo Park and Peace Garden.

68 Prince Street is in the North End neighborhood. North End is the 3rd most walkable neighborhood in Boston with a neighborhood Walk Score of 99.
